Como criar e executar o arquivo de script de shell no Windows 10

Para aqueles que pensam “Um arquivo de script de shell pode ser criado e executado no sistema Windows?” aqui está a resposta sim. Bem, para saber como isso pode ser feito, leia este artigo completamente até o final. É um processo um pouco mais demorado, mas fácil de seguir. Então vamos dividir o processo em 4 partes.

  1. Ativar WSL – Não se pode executar diretamente os scripts de shell no sistema Windows. Para fazer isso, você precisa primeiro instalar o Windows Subsystem for Linux (WSL). WSL é um recurso do sistema operacional Windows que permite executar um sistema de arquivos Linux junto com seus aplicativos tradicionais do Windows.
  2. Baixe o Ubuntu e integre com o WSL – O WSL vem com o sistema operacional Windows, mas você deve habilitá-lo e instalar uma distribuição Linux antes de começar a usá-lo. Aqui veremos como baixar e instalar o Ubuntu do aplicativo Microsoft Store.
  3. Criar arquivo de script Shell – Os arquivos .sh são as extensões de arquivo de script de shell. Vamos aprender como criar um arquivo de script de shell no sistema Windows
  4. Execute o arquivo de script de shell – Execute o arquivo .sh criado

Índice

Parte 1: Habilitar o Windows Subsystem for Linux (WSL)

Etapa 1: abrir Definições usando Windows + eu chaves juntas. Clique em Atualização e segurança opção.

Atualizar&segurança

Passo 2: No painel esquerdo, clique em Para desenvolvedores 

Para desenvolvedores

Passo 3: Habilite o Modo de desenvolvedor clicando na barra de alternância.

PROPAGANDA

Modo de desenvolvedor

Passo 4: No pop-up, clique em Sim.

Usar recursos do desenvolvedor

Etapa 5: na barra de pesquisa Localizar uma configuração, digite turn windows e, nos resultados, clique em Liga ou desliga características das janelas

Ativar o Windows

Passo 6: Da janela aberta Carraça a caixa de seleção ao lado Subsistema Windows para Linux para habilitá-lo. E clique em OK.

WSL

Etapa 7: levará alguns minutos para concluir o processo e solicitará uma reinicialização. Reiniciar o sistema.

Parte 2: Baixe o Ubuntu e integre com o WSL

Passo 1: Uma vez reiniciado, abra o aplicativo da Microsoft Store digitando Microsoft store na barra de pesquisa do Windows e clicando duas vezes nele nos resultados da pesquisa.

Microsoft Store

Etapa 2: na barra de pesquisa do aplicativo da Microsoft Store, digite Ubuntu e selecione-o na lista.

Ubuntu

Passo 3: Clique em Pegue para baixar o Ubuntu, levará alguns minutos.

Etapa 4: na barra de pesquisa do Windows, digite Ubuntu e a partir dos resultados da pesquisa Duplo click nele para abri-lo.

Abra o Ubuntu

Etapa 5: o prompt de comando do Linux será aberto e iniciará sua instalação em seu disco rígido e sua integração com o WSL.

Passo 6: Ele vai pedir um nome de usuário e senha como credenciais, digite seu nome de usuário e senha desejados. Certifique-se de lembrá-los para uso posterior.

Nome de usuário Linux

Passo 7: Aguarde a conclusão do processo de instalação.

Parte 3: Criar o arquivo Shell Script (.sh)

Etapa 1: Navegue até o local onde deseja criar os arquivos .sh no Windows. Segure o Mudança chave e clique com o botão direito no espaço vazio.

Passo 2: Na lista exibida, clique no botão Abra a janela do Powershell aqui.

Abrir Powershell

Etapa 3: no tipo PowerShell festança e bater digitar. Isso irá redirecionar para o shell bash

PROPAGANDA

festança

Etapa 4: no tipo PowerShell gato > nomedoarquivo.sh aqui o “nome do arquivo” é o nome do seu arquivo. É sua escolha. Por exemplo, aqui eu dei “teste” como o nome do arquivo.

Passo 5: Acerte digitar botão no teclado. Agora um arquivo de script de shell será criado no local escolhido.

Criar arquivo

Passo 6: Verifique se o arquivo será criado no local e volte para o Powershell e pressione o botão ctrl + c chaves juntas para encerrar o processo.

Arquivo de teste

Etapa 7: Para executar este script de shell e ver os resultados, você precisará adicionar alguns dados ao arquivo. Então vamos adicionar um comando simples no arquivo para imprimir Hello World.

Passo 8: Para este tipo vi nomedoarquivo.sh aqui o “nome do arquivo” é o nome do seu arquivo. Por exemplo, aqui desde que eu dei “teste” como o nome do arquivo, o comando seria vi test.sh

Abrir arquivo

Passo 9: Este comando irá abrir o arquivo para edição, pressione o botão EU tecla do teclado para entrar no arquivo e começar a editá-lo.

Passo 10: Digite echo “Hello World” no arquivo e para salvar e sair, pressione o botão Esc tecla do teclado e digite :wq e bater digitar.

Editar arquivo

Etapa 11: Isso salvará o conteúdo do arquivo e fechará o arquivo.

Parte 4: Executar/Executar o arquivo de script do Shell

Passo 1: No seu sistema Windows, vá para o local onde os arquivos sh estão presentes. Segure o Mudança chave e clique com o botão direito no espaço vazio.

Passo 2: Na lista exibida, clique no botão Abra a janela do Powershell aqui.

Abrir Powershell

Etapa 3: no prompt de comando, digite festança e bater digitar. Isso irá redirecionar para o shell bash

festança

Etapa 4: digite sh nomedoarquivo.sh e bater digitar. Por exemplo, aqui o nome do arquivo é 'teste', então vou executar ou executar o arquivo usando o comando sh test.sh.

Passo 5: Agora você pode ver a saída. Isso é feito!

Executar arquivo

Nota: Você também pode executar o arquivo sh no prompt de comando

Etapa 1: abra o prompt Executar usando Windows + R teclas juntas e digite cmd iniciar. Acertar digitar.

Prompt de comando

Etapa 2: Isso abrirá o prompt de comando. Navegue até o caminho onde você tem o arquivo sh para executar usando cd Eu tenho os arquivos sh em uma pasta chamada Nova pasta na área de trabalho para que o comando seja cd Desktop/Nova pasta

Navegar

Passo 3: Agora digite bash nomedoarquivo.sh e bater digitar. O nome do arquivo é o nome do seu arquivo. Por exemplo, vou dar bash test.sh

Etapa 4: você pode ver a saída no prompt de comando.

Saída do prompt de comando

É isso! Espero que este artigo seja útil. Obrigada!!

Windows 10 - página 2ComoAleatórioAtualizarWindows 10Borda

O plano de fundo da área de trabalho do Windows 10 tem uma configuração que você pode usar para alterar automaticamente os planos de fundo da área de trabalho a cada n minutos ou segundos. Agora, v...

Consulte Mais informação
Como alterar o tamanho e a cor do ponteiro do mouse no Windows 10

Como alterar o tamanho e a cor do ponteiro do mouse no Windows 10ComoWindows 10

17 de dezembro de 2015 De AdminNão gosta do tamanho e da cor do ponteiro do mouse que vem originalmente com o Windows 10? Você pode querer personalizar a cor e o tamanho do ponteiro do mouse, pois ...

Consulte Mais informação
Correção O serviço de spooler de impressão não está executando Erro no Windows 7/8/10

Correção O serviço de spooler de impressão não está executando Erro no Windows 7/8/10ComoWindows 10

23 de agosto de 2016 De TechieWriterCorrija o erro “O serviço de spooler de impressão não está funcionando” no Windows: - Quando você tentou instalar um impressora, em algum momento, você pode ter ...

Consulte Mais informação